OpenAI Introduces ChatGPT for Teens for Learning

OpenAI has introduced ChatGPT for Teens, framing the system around learning use cases and built-in protections.

WHAT YOU NEED TO KNOW
  • OpenAI announced ChatGPT for Teens on August 18, 2026.
  • The product is designated for learning environments and backed by protective measures.

OpenAI introduced ChatGPT for Teens on August 18, 2026, presenting a dedicated version of its conversational tool aimed at younger users.

OpenAI described the offering as built specifically for learning applications. The company paired that educational focus with built-in protections designed for the teenage demographic.

The announcement establishes an explicit separation between standard access and an environment tailored to students and younger audiences.
